  12. Recent Windows 23H2, 24H2 builds .MOV thumbnails missing

    The problem appears to be specific to iOS iPhone .MOV files, particularly since the introduction of the HEVC format with iOS 12. Some of my older iPhone .MOV files are unaffected; they were encoded in H264 rather than H265 (HEVC). Here's a 4K sample from my phone if you want to check for yourself.
